Transaction ebc877a7c50bf4e4113c901a8b8f5a6af3e60051e1bba98e14f17cd7966d9ed3
1 Input
1 Output
-
ebc877a7c50bf4e4113c901a8b8f5a6af3e60051e1bba98e14f17cd7966d9ed3:0
- value
- 17088
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 12a4e0088d3c0bbf05b07325404cced66241bb79 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12hagBKGwLAc1W6Zuwo5yQDvJU4tw56P4N